-
Notifications
You must be signed in to change notification settings - Fork 6
Open
Labels
Description
🌟 Project Health: Active & Growing
112 patterns across 11 categories — the library keeps expanding! Great momentum from contributors and Copilot collaborations. 🚀
📊 Recent Activity (Last 48 Hours)
✅ Merged & Shipped
| PR | Description |
|---|---|
| #69 | 🐛 Fix code ligatures — JetBrains Mono ligatures disabled on .code-text to prevent operators like -> and != from rendering incorrectly (fix by @hallvard, merged by @brunoborges) |
| #73 | 🎨 Wider article layout — article div widened to 1100px to match the navbar |
🔄 Open Pull Requests
| PR | Description | Status |
|---|---|---|
| #71 | 📄 YAML support for patterns (by @hallvard) — adds YAML as an alternative authoring format for pattern files, fixes #70 |
Awaiting review |
| #75 | 🌐 i18n specification (draft) — Copilot-authored unified i18n spec in specs/i18n/, fixes #74 |
Draft — 10 comments, active iteration |
🐛 Open Issues
| Issue | Title | Notes |
|---|---|---|
| #70 | Support YAML format for patterns | Active — PR #71 in review |
| #74 | Plan architectural change for i18n | Assigned to Copilot + @brunoborges, PR #75 in progress |
📚 Pattern Library Snapshot
| Category | Count |
|---|---|
| 🔤 Language | 22 |
| 🏢 Enterprise | 16 |
| 🌊 Streams | 11 |
| 📁 I/O | 10 |
| ⚡ Concurrency | 10 |
| 📦 Collections | 10 |
| 🔧 Tooling | 8 |
| 🧵 Strings | 7 |
| ❗ Errors | 7 |
| 📅 Date/Time | 6 |
| 🔒 Security | 5 |
| Total | 112 |
🎯 Highlights & Insights
- 🤝 Active community contribution —
@hallvardhas been a productive contributor: fixed ligature rendering (fix styling to avoid ligatures messing with operators, closes issue #68 #69) and proposed YAML support (support yaml as format for patterns #70/support yaml as format for patterns #71). Both are high-quality improvements worth fast-tracking. - 🌐 i18n is the next big initiative — PR Add i18n specification #75 has gone through 10 rounds of iteration. The spec is nearly ready; needs a final review and merge decision.
- 🏢 Enterprise category is thriving — 16 patterns covering EJB, CDI, JPA, Spring, and more. A strong differentiator for the site.
✅ Recommended Next Steps
- Review & merge PR support yaml as format for patterns #71 (YAML support) —
@hallvard's contribution is ready; this simplifies pattern authoring significantly for multiline code. - Review & finalize PR Add i18n specification #75 (i18n spec) — move from draft to ready-for-review and decide on the spec direction.
- Continue growing the pattern library — Security (5) and Date/Time (6) categories have the fewest patterns and would benefit from new additions.
- Resolve issue support yaml as format for patterns #70 once PR support yaml as format for patterns #71 is merged.
Auto-generated by GitHub Copilot • javaevolved.github.io
Generated by Daily Repo Status
To install this workflow, run
gh aw add githubnext/agentics/workflows/daily-repo-status.md@0aa94a6e40aeaf131118476bc6a07e55c4ceb147. View source at https://github.com/githubnext/agentics/tree/0aa94a6e40aeaf131118476bc6a07e55c4ceb147/workflows/daily-repo-status.md.
Reactions are currently unavailable